BIOL1111 — Biology I
BIOL 1111 - Biology I BIOL 1111 - Biology I Topics include chemical principles related to cells, cell structure and function, energy and metabolism, cell division, protein synthesis, genetics, and biotechnology, and evolution. (associate degree-level course). Note: Students enrolled in this course will be assessed a $56.24 cost recovery course fee in addition to tuition and fees. Fees can be changed at the end of the semester. Class - 3, Lab - 0. (E)
